As our last grand outing of the big Monkey Birthday/San Antonio Extravaganza, we took the kids to the Build A Bear Workshop in the La Cantera shopping area.
If you have a chance to take your kids to a Build A Bear, do it. We had a blast picking out ‘friends’ and outfits, oh the outfits and accessories.
Seriously y’all, it was so much fun, even Dad got into it.

After Princess picked her kitty cat, Beautiful Kit Cat and Monkey picked his Monkey, Bom Bom, they got to assist in stuffing them, giving them each a beating heart and then adding a special sewn heart that has it’s own very sweet and fun heart ceremony.

The Heart Ceremony, Monkey Style

During the heart ceremony the young lady told Princess to think of something special and then kiss the heart which will be placed in the animal’s chest.
Without missing a beat Princess says, ‘My BeBe’, kisses the heart and then placed it in the woman’s hand for her to place in ‘Kit Cat’s’ chest.

I heard a soft sigh/moan behind me and Nathan and I turned around, there we saw BeBe with her hand on her chest, eyes glistening and a silly, sweet smile on her face.
Really, we couldn’t have trained this kid better if we’d tried.

It was a perfect moment, and one that none of us, especially my mom, will ever forget.
